One of the most significant barriers to bringing a creative idea to life is the substantial upfront capital required for traditional manufacturing. Large minimum order quantities (MOQs) can tie up funds and create immense pressure to sell a high volume immediately. This is where small order custom patches become a game-changer. By drastically reducing the initial investment, they lower your financial risk to a manageable level. This makes them an ideal tool for market testing. Imagine you have a brilliant design for your new brand's logo patch. Instead of committing to 500 pieces, you can order 50. You can gauge customer reaction, gather feedback, and validate your concept without a crippling financial burden. If the design needs tweaking, you haven't wasted a massive inventory. If it's a hit, you can confidently place a larger follow-up order. This lean approach is not just for businesses; it's perfect for event organizers, school groups, or anyone wanting to create a special memento without the worry of leftover stock. Small orders transform patches from a high-stakes inventory item into a versatile, low-risk tool for expression and promotion.
In the realm of creativity and branding, stagnation is not an option. Trends shift, feedback comes in, and ideas improve. Large production runs lock you into a single design for a long time due to the cost and complexity of changing manufacturing setups. Conversely, small run embroidered patches offer unparalleled design flexibility. The process for smaller batches is inherently more agile. You can work closely with your patch manufacturer to perfect a design, produce a limited run, and then quickly iterate based on real-world use or customer input. Perhaps the thread colors need to be brighter, or the shape could be more dynamic. With small runs, implementing these changes for the next batch is straightforward and cost-effective. This allows for a dynamic, evolving brand identity or project aesthetic. It empowers you to create seasonal variations, special editions, or incremental improvements without being saddled with obsolete inventory. This flexibility is crucial for staying relevant and engaged with your audience, turning your patches from static logos into living elements of your story.

Time is often a critical factor, especially for events, product launches, or timely promotional campaigns. The logistics of mass production are complex: scheduling time on large industrial machines, coordinating bulk material shipments, and managing quality control for thousands of units all take time. Orders for small run embroidered patches bypass much of this complexity. Manufacturers specializing in smaller batches typically have more streamlined and responsive processes. With fewer units to produce, the setup is quicker, and the production cycle is shorter. This often translates into significantly faster turnaround times from the approval of your final design to the patches arriving at your door. You can go from concept to physical product in a matter of weeks, not months. This speed enables you to be reactive and opportunistic. Need patches for an upcoming convention, a last-minute team-building event, or a limited-time marketing push? Small batch production is your ally, ensuring you get high-quality, custom items precisely when you need them, without the long waits associated with traditional manufacturing.
